Here are 10 Important Sections to Read from Your Car Insurance Policy Wording

You should know these essential sections in a car insurance policy.

1. Description of Coverages

This section provides a general overview of the coverages included in the policy. It will list the covered perils and the maximum amount you will get for each.

2. Policy Terms

This section outlines the specific terms and conditions of the policy. It includes information such as the period of coverage, the deductible amount, and the exclusions that apply.

3. Conditions

This section lists the specific conditions that must be met for the policy to be valid. For example, the policy may state that we must use the car for personal only or that the driver must be licenced and have an excellent driving record.

4. How to Make a Claim

This section explains how to submit a claim effectively. For instance, if you need to submit a claim under the policy, you must contact the insurance provider and give it the details. After processing your claim, the insurer will inform you of the expected resolution time.

5. Third-party Liability

This section outlines the coverage for third-party liability insurance, which can provide financial help in an accident. Suppose an accident caused by the insured (policyholder) person will save them from any third liability charges as per the Motor Vehicles Act, 1988. In that case, driving a car on the road with basic third-party liability insurance is mandatory. 

6. Comprehensive Coverage 

This section typically describes the standard comprehensive coverage inclusions and any possible add-on options such as zero depreciation. The comprehensive coverage section allows for a holistic insurance policy. It includes third-party insurance and covers the damages caused to a third party and the policyholder's vehicle.

8. Personal Accident Cover for Owner-Driver

The insurance company pays the compensation depending on the injury.

Nature of InjuryScale of Compensation 
Loss of two limbs, blindness in both eyes, or loss of one limb and vision in one eye100%
Death100%
Loss of one limb or sight of one eye50%
Complete and permanent disability because of injuries other than those mentioned above100%

9. General Inclusions and Exclusions

This is one of the most important sections since it explains why a policyholder's claim could be denied.

Inclusions

This section lists the specific events or circumstances covered under the policy:

  • Property damage or bodily injury brought on by an insured person.
  • An uninsured or underinsured driver's injuries or property damage.

Exclusions

This section lists the specific events or circumstances not covered under the policy: : 

  1. Intentional harm.
  2. Damage caused by wear and tear.
  3. Damage caused by a motor vehicle while it is being used for racing or illegal purposes.
  4. Damage caused by a driver who is intoxicated or under the influence of drugs.
